Edge at Hudson Yards

The western hemisphere's highest outdoor sky deck, jutting from Hudson Yards with a glass floor 100 stories up.

Example

The triangular glass floor lets you look straight down a hundred stories, and the western position puts the Hudson sunset directly in front of you.

Frequently asked questions

Which deck should I choose if I only do one?
Depends on the shot: Top of the Rock for the classic skyline, SUMMIT for spectacle, Edge for vertigo and sunsets. Locations differ more than heights.
Is City Climb worth it?
For thrill-seekers with the budget, it is unique in the hemisphere. Everyone else gets 95 percent of the value from the standard deck.
How does Edge fit into a High Line walk?
It caps it. The park ends practically at the base of the building, so walking north from Gansevoort Street and going up at the end is the natural sequence.
